Strathclyde rises up the Guardian University Guide 2021

The University of Strathclyde has been ranked 15th in the prestigious Guardian University Guide for 2021, an impressive rise of 36 places on last year's ranking.

As well as ranking the best UK universities, The Guardian also ranks individual subjects. Within Strathclyde Business School, three subjects were ranked in the UK top ten: Economics was ranked 4th in the UK; Accounting and Finance was ranked 4th in the UK; and Business, Management and Marketing was ranked 10th in the UK. The Guardian University Guide looks at undergraduate courses and how likely courses are to deliver a 'positive, all-round' experience to future students and assesses how past students have fared to do so. The ranking is made up of a number of indicators including student satisfaction, scores based on courses, teaching and feedback, as well as the proportion of graduates in employment or further study after graduation. Bringing these measures together, The Guardian gets an overall score for each department and ranks departments against this.
